For example, Yang and colleagues investigated the prevalence of antipsychotic polypharmacy in 15 countries in Asia and found the average rate of antipsychotic polypharmacy was 42.2%. A recent study in the United States found a prevalence of 27.2% ( 6 ). Polypharmacy is an important health issue among the US population, especially the elderly. Currently, people aged 65 years and older make up 13% of US population, and they use 33% of prescription drugs.2 By 2040, this will increase to 25% of population, using 50% of prescription medications 2 (Fig. 9.2). 2020-11-26 · Despite variation, which exists in the definition of polypharmacy, the number of medications in this sample was recoded according to the most commonly used cut-offs: No medications, 1–4 medications, 5–9 medications (polypharmacy) and 10 or more medications (heightened polypharmacy) .
